At Tendring Technology College, Physical Education is taught in mixed gender ability groups in KS3. Students follow 6 core sports of Dance, Trampolining, Volleyball, Netball, Athletics and Rounders. At KS4 we diversify the curriculum slightly to allow students to follow different pathways. As KS 4 we also have a large number of students studying OCR GCSE and BTEC sport. At KS 5 we offer A-Level Physical Education, BTEC Sport Level 3 Subsidiary Diploma and a Volleyball Academy. We run a comprehensive extra-curricular programme and as a result have had numerous successes including National success in Volleyball. In Physical Education at Tendring Technology College we are always striving for our students to reach their potential and for every student to find an area in Physical Education where they can excel and promote a lifelong healthy lifestyle.
